Blaseball and CPU vs CPU stuff was a big inspiration to me so I wanted to include something like that in this project. Sure it's basically just rolling dice and getting excited for the results but the human brain is great at applying significance to randomly generated numbers.

Essentially the way it works is with each mech rolling 3d6 as opposed rolls. Each mech has 5 categories of stats that each contain four stats from 0 to 5. When rolling a success is their score and below. Each die of a roll represents a different stat. This creates a lot of difficult to predict situations that should hopefully result in some fun storytelling. 

Y'all like GRAPHS?


Above is a graph showing the difference between result spreads with and without the tiebreaker stat in the mix. Due to the way the system works ties are the most common result regardless of the difference in stats. While depending the context, ties would mean different things, they are kinda the least interesting result overall so I wanted to reduce their occurrence.

Now the graph is showing an example of a real roll using real planned stats. In this case it is an "Impact roll", basically determining how hard a successful attack hurt. I mention this because this percentages will vary incredibly depending on the stats of the two mechs.
